Power Steering Pump Failure
So I think my power steering pump is going. Nasty sounds when turning. Tried to do a 40 degree turn at about 55 and almost hit a guard rail this afternoon. Steering literally didn't respond.
Sound like the power steering pump? Anything else that these symptoms could be caused by?

Check the fluid. Mine was moaning quite a bit as well. topped it up, and it has been fine!
Sounds like your case is a little more severe. Check for leaks. If your fluid is topped up, it is most likely the pump.

this power steering pump runs on the intake cam at the right of the engine and theres only two bolts to remove if you wanna swap it i have one like that in perfect condition for sale if you need one,if you do not see any leak and theres fluid in the reservoir,so your pump is leaving,but to be sure,look at the hoses(especialy the pressure one) till under the car to check if theres no leak there too!
